Abstract:Summary The tetramethylthiourea (TMTU) complexes of cobalt(II) and nickel(II) halides have been studied in the solid state by electronic, i.r. and far i.r. spectroscopy and magnetochemically. The tetrahedral Co(TMTU)2X2 (X = Cl, Br, 1) and Ni(TMTU)2X2 (X = Cl, Br) complexes have normal magnetic moments, electronic spectra and crystal field parameters; Ni2 (TMTU)3I4 is diamagnetic. The cobalt complexes have normal ngr(CoX) and delta(CoX) vibrational frequencies. Ni(TMTU)2Cl2 and Ni2(TMTU)3I4 have ngr(NiX) frequencies corresponding to ldquolongrdquo or bridging Ni-X bonds, while Ni(TMTU)2Br2 has normal ngr(NiBr) frequencies for terminal Ni-Br bonds. The ngr(MS) frequencies are similar to those of cobalt(II) and nickel(II) complexes of other thioureas.
